The 390th Memorial Museum at the Pima Air and Space Museum which houses the
B-17 bomber called I’ll Be Around.
The museum was very grateful for the donation and really understands the
importance of radio to the war effort. They want to put up a display of
the B-17 "radio room" in the museum using the radios that a ham's family
donated. The B-17 on display was missing a few things like microphones and
headsets. You may have seen my request for microphones and headsets. I
want to thank everyone who donated. We received enough donations for the
plane on display as well as this new display.
Now that the 390th museum's renovation project is complete, we can work on
constructing the this new radio display. The director would like a full
set of radios for the display and we are missing a few items.
BC-455 Receiver (6-9.1 MC)
BC-458 Transmitter (5.3-7 MC)
BC-459 Transmitter (7-9.1 MC)
TU-5 Tuning Unit (1500-3000 KC)
TU-6 Tuning Unit (3000-4500 KC)
TU-7 Tuning Unit (4500-6200 KC)
TU-9 Tuning Unit (7700-10000 KC)
TU-10 Tuning Unit (10000-12500 KC)
We might be missing a few receiver or transmitter mounts but I don't know
if those are still available.

The thought is to have an active radio station there complete with a
working amateur radio that licensed operators can use to show visitors how
radio works. We are also working on digital audio of actual B-17 radio
transmissions that would play when people got near the display.
